Output 95dafbada44b5e75d28938c0671cacd2f7b71a9f87d101515f7ddfcc4fe65643:0

value
966467
script pubkey
OP_0 OP_PUSHBYTES_20 ed21f4e83dc6853e259c662ae9506f72b1520685
address
bc1qa5slf6pac6znufvuvc4wj5r0w2c4yp59ke5dxw
transaction
95dafbada44b5e75d28938c0671cacd2f7b71a9f87d101515f7ddfcc4fe65643
spent
true